Slang of the 1920’s

Applesauce
In the 1920′s this word an expletive. Example: “Ah applesauce!”

Tomato
This usually referred to a dumb silly girl. Example: Did you understand a thing that tomato said.

Biscuit
Refers to a pretty girl who is open to advances. Example: Sue sure is cute biscuit.

Squirrels
Slang word for the police. Examples: Be on the lookout for the squirrels, we don’t need them busting up the party.

Boneless Ham
Used in 20′s era blues to mean penis. Example: In the song Meat Man Pete, “everyone is wild about his boneless ham”.

Baloney
Nonsense. Example: Cut the baloney before you get in trouble.
